Let's Code MS DOS 0x03: The VGA Card
In this third part of the "Let's Code MS DOS" series we explore the VGA graphics card. I will show you how to enable graphics mode, because the PC and DOS boot up in a text mode, which is backwards compatible to earlier PCs. We touch the subject of software interrupts, the API of the BIOS and DOS, as well as I/O ports to program the VGA card's palette registers.
